Floor sanding - Wikipedia, The Free Encyclopedia
Floor sanding is the process of removing the top surfaces of a wooden floor by sanding with abrasive materials. A variety of floor materials can be sanded, including timber, cork, particleboard, and sometimes parquet. ... Read Article
